概述

demo.gif

coast_audio 是一个用Dart编写的高性能音频处理库。本仓库包含四个包。

coast_audio

  • Dart上音频处理的核心实现。
  • 包含节点图系统、音频缓冲区管理、编解码器等。
  • 不包含任何播放或捕获功能。

coast_audio_miniaudio

  • 一个扩展包,通过使用 miniaudio 来添加许多音频功能。
  • 如果您想播放或捕获音频,请使用此包。
  • 您必须在您的应用程序中链接mabridge库。(有关更多详细信息,请参见 设置 部分。)

flutter_coast_audio_miniaudio

  • 一个方便的包,可自动处理mabridge链接。

coast_audio_fft

  • 一个扩展包,用于运行FFT频谱分析。

GitHub

查看 Github